Compare to connect IP PBX with PSTN Vs SIP Trunk, indeed it save money, you would replace all of them or just part of it, I mean half PSTN and half go for SIP Trunk ?

I think that for the most part PSTN is still more reliable than SIP. SIP has more points of failure. I would suggest to start using SIP a bit, see what issues come up and gradually move over to SIP.
